Quote Bonds


A proposal bond is a kind of surety bond that shields a project owner or developer from financial loss need to a contractor be granted a contract and revoke the job. A bid bond is typically provided for an amount not surpassing 10% of the overall agreement order amount.



Quote bonds are needed by customers for a variety of factors including to avoid frivolous proposals as well as to give assurance that contractors can fulfill the requirements of the agreement. They likewise aid prevent cash flow concerns as well as other prospective troubles that can show up throughout building and construction if a specialist is not effectively bound.

When picking a bid bond surety it is important to take into consideration several things consisting of capital, experience and also character of the business. It is likewise vital to have a look at the specialists personal credit rating and monetary declarations.

Performance Bonds


An efficiency bond shields a customer against damages from a service provider's failing to finish a job according to agreement specifications. If the contractor stops working to finish the job, the customer can look for payment from the bond supplier, or guaranty.

These bonds are typically called for by legislation in the United States on public building and construction jobs that exceed $100,000. This requirement is mandated by the Miller Act, which was made to prevent contractors from trying to underbid government contracts in order to avoid finishing the work.

The bond binds 3 parties with each other in a legal contract: the principal (the service provider that is required to provide the bond), the obligee (the task owner who is requiring the bond), and the surety. The guaranty will pay the obligee or hire an additional service provider to complete the task if the principal doesn't promote their end of the bargain.

Efficiency bonds are typically provided on a sliding scale, with rates differing depending on the dimension of the bond, the professional's personality, resources and experience. The more comfy a surety business is with your business, its proprietors and also its economic status, the reduced your rate can be.

Settlement Bonds


Settlement bonds are a sort of guaranty bond that assure to laborers, vendors, as well as subcontractors that they will be paid according to the regards to their contract. https://www.businessinsurance.com/article/20220602/NEWS06/912350324/Arch-does-not-have-to-pay-$318-million-bond-Arch-Insurance-Co-v-The-Graphic-B are often needed by federal government agencies, or by basic professionals, when bidding on public jobs.

In addition to guaranteeing that workers, suppliers, and also subcontractors are completely made up for their job, repayment bonds also aid stop mechanics liens from being submitted versus construction tasks by the subcontractors that did not get full compensation.

The payment bond procedure entails an application to a surety, and also the bond is provided 1-2 company days later on. The guaranty after that checks out any kind of claims that are made as well as repays obligees, or the subcontractors, distributors, and laborers who are unable to obtain redress from their principals.

It is vital that service providers avoid insurance claims as long as possible, and also job to settle any type of issues as swiftly as they develop. If an insurance claim does come up, it's important to recognize how the bond procedure works so you can reduce your exposure as well as maintain your credit report high.
